If you haven’t updated Fortnite, make sure your game is up to date. To check if your game is up to date, open the Epic Games launcher and navigate to the settings icon. Make sure the “Auto Update” box is selected so your game will download and install automatically whenever there is a new update. If that doesn’t work, try the next tip.

Players shared that deleting their Fortnite account from their Google account fixed the error. To unlink your accounts, open the Epic Games launcher and go to the “Account Settings” tab and unlink your account from Google.
